Chicago has an awesome theater community. There are literally 100's of theaters in this city. Some consider it the best in the Midwest. So if you are looking to get into acting, directing, or screenwriting and you want to stay in the Midwest, this is the place to go. Northwestern University - Can't go wrong with acting or film making at this classic university. 633 Clark St., Evanston, IL 60208 847 491-3741 School of the Art Institute of Chicago - If you want to stay in the Midwest as long as you can, this is a great option. 36 S. Wabash, Chicago, IL 60603 312 629-6100 Columbia College 600 S. Michigan Avenue, Chicago, IL 60605 312 369-7130 The Film Connection - Headquartered in Los Angles, they have classes in Chicago. 800 755-7597 University of Illinois at Chicago 601 S. Morgan St., Chicago, IL 60607 312 996-7000 Notable films shot in Chicago: About Last Might The Blues Brothers The Color of Money The Dark Knight Ferris Bueller's Day Off Home Alone A League Of their Own National Lampoons Vacation Pretty In Pink Risky Business The Sting Acting Film Schools In Chicago
